The ai chip market is gaining strong momentum as artificial intelligence becomes a core component of modern digital infrastructure. From cloud computing and data centers to autonomous systems and edge devices, AI-driven workloads demand faster, more efficient, and purpose-built hardware. This shift is accelerating the adoption of specialized processors designed to handle complex computations with minimal latency and power consumption.

Market Dynamics and Growth Factors

One of the primary forces driving market expansion is the rapid deployment of artificial intelligence chips across industries such as healthcare, automotive, finance, and smart manufacturing. Traditional CPUs are increasingly being complemented—or replaced—by AI accelerator hardware capable of parallel processing and high-speed inference. These advancements enable real-time analytics, predictive maintenance, and advanced automation at scale.

Another major contributor is the growing use of neural processing units in consumer electronics, including smartphones, wearables, and smart home devices. These chips enhance on-device AI performance, improving privacy and reducing reliance on cloud-based processing. 2. How are artificial intelligence chips different from traditional processors?
Artificial intelligence chips are optimized for parallel processing and machine learning tasks, offering faster performance and better energy efficiency than general-purpose CPUs.
